At 8 ft and 12% moisture content, a 2×12 weighs anywhere from 21.4 lb in W. Red Cedar to 43.5 lb in White Oak, across the 29 species this site carries in that size.
A nominal 2×12 measures 1-1/2″ × 11-1/4″ once surfaced dry, per NIST PS 20-25 — the number every weight below actually uses.
2×12 weight by species
| Species | SG (green) | 8 ft, 12% MC | Green range | Janka lbf |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Yellow Cedar | 0.42 | 29.5 lb | 34.6–69.6 lb | 580 | |
| Baldcypress | 0.42 | 29.5 lb | 57.8–70.9 lb | 510 | |
| Balsam Fir | 0.33 | 22.8 lb | 38.7–56.1 lb | 380 | |
| Douglas Fir | 0.45 | 31.8 lb | 38.4–60.3 lb | 710 | |
| Eastern Hemlock | 0.38 | 26.5 lb | 46.7–51.9 lb | 500 | |
| E. White Pine | 0.34 | 23.6 lb | 34.3–52.5 lb | 380 | |
| Engelmann Spruce | 0.33 | 22.8 lb | 31.1–56.1 lb | 390 | |
| Grand Fir | 0.35 | 24.3 lb | 41.7–51.5 lb | 490 | |
| Hem-Fir | 0.42 | 29.5 lb | 48.4–70.7 lb | 540 | |
| Douglas Fir (Int.) | 0.46 | 32.5 lb | 39.3–61.6 lb | 660 | |
| Lodgepole Pine | 0.38 | 26.5 lb | 33.4–52.1 lb | 480 | |
| Longleaf Pine | 0.54 | 38.7 lb | 44.1–69.3 lb | 870 | |
| Ponderosa Pine | 0.38 | 26.5 lb | 33.2–58.7 lb | 460 | |
| Aspen | 0.35 | 24.3 lb | 42.5–46.5 lb | 350 | |
| Red Oak | 0.56 | 40.3 lb | 59.0–62.8 lb | 1,290 | |
| Red Pine | 0.41 | 28.8 lb | 33.7–59.8 lb | 560 | |
| Red Spruce | 0.37 | 25.8 lb | 35.0–49.1 lb | 530 | |
| Redwood | 0.38 | 26.5 lb | 44.0–73.4 lb | 480 | |
| Shortleaf Pine | 0.47 | 33.3 lb | 38.7–65.0 lb | 690 | |
| Sitka Spruce | 0.37 | 25.8 lb | 32.5–55.8 lb | 510 | |
| Southern Yellow Pine | 0.47 | 33.3 lb | 39.0–61.5 lb | 690 | |
| SPF | 0.33 | 22.8 lb | 31.3–43.8 lb | 410 | |
| Tamarack | 0.49 | 34.8 lb | 45.5 lb | 590 | |
| Western Larch | 0.48 | 34.1 lb | 46.1–65.5 lb | 830 | |
| W. Red Cedar | 0.31 | 21.4 lb | 30.5–67.4 lb | 350 | |
| W. White Pine | 0.35 | 24.3 lb | 35.3–54.1 lb | 420 | |
| White Fir | 0.37 | 25.8 lb | 45.7–60.0 lb | 480 | |
| White Oak | 0.6 | 43.5 lb | 61.3–66.6 lb | 1,360 | |
| Yellow Poplar | 0.4 | 28.0 lb | 45.6–51.4 lb | 540 |
Weights assume 12% moisture content and the actual dressed size shown above; green figures use each species' own heartwood-to-sapwood moisture range where the USDA Wood Handbook publishes one. Expect ±10-15% piece-to-piece variation in any real stack. How these are computed.
